I have just read My Sister's Keeper, by jodi Picoult. Its about a girl who was conceived so she could save her sister, and its written from her point of view. She sues her parents for the rights to her own body. The ednign is so sad and very unexpected. It's pretty powerful and raises a lot of ethical and moral questions about genetic engineering.
